Radiator Replacement cost breakdown in High Wycombe

Basic £175 – £255

Like-for-like single panel swap, existing valves reused

Standard £255 – £380

New double-panel radiator with TRVs and lockshield

Complex £380 – £690

Designer vertical radiator with new pipework and plastering

What affects the price of radiator replacement in High Wycombe?

  • Radiator type (convector, designer column, towel rail)
  • Whether valves and TRVs are replaced
  • Pipework alterations required
  • Wall type (stud, masonry, dot-and-dab)
  • Number of radiators swapped in one visit

What's typically included in a radiator replacement quote

  • Draining and refilling the heating system
  • Supply of radiator and valves
  • Leak testing and inhibitor top-up
  • Removal of old radiator

How long does radiator replacement take in High Wycombe?

A straightforward radiator replacement job in High Wycombe runs to 1–3 hours per radiator. You can lose days to things outside the contractor's control — parts on backorder, awkward access, or a firm slotting your job around existing bookings. Ask for a start date and expected finish up front.

Do I need planning permission for radiator replacement in High Wycombe?

Most radiator replacement jobs don't need planning permission, but Building Regulations and any manufacturer or trade-body sign-off still apply. If the property sits in a conservation area or is listed, ring Buckinghamshire Council before you book anything in. It's a free call and saves a world of grief later.
